summaryrefslogtreecommitdiffstats
path: root/clang/lib/Basic/Targets.cpp
diff options
context:
space:
mode:
authorTim Northover <tnorthover@apple.com>2015-07-21 21:47:33 +0000
committerTim Northover <tnorthover@apple.com>2015-07-21 21:47:33 +0000
commit525c73ceb70fc5c86cbfc246022402fa3d8a8f17 (patch)
tree3ed79cc09ac9e7395d3a44ac2c36a13f326b4589 /clang/lib/Basic/Targets.cpp
parente8640518a983eccbe7990885acf53bd6976c5067 (diff)
downloadbcm5719-llvm-525c73ceb70fc5c86cbfc246022402fa3d8a8f17.tar.gz
bcm5719-llvm-525c73ceb70fc5c86cbfc246022402fa3d8a8f17.zip
ARM: actually define __ARM_ARCH_7S__ for the armv7s slice
We ended up with the wrong predefine after the recent TargetParser shuffle, and I accidentally solidified it with a test. This should fix it. llvm-svn: 242841
Diffstat (limited to 'clang/lib/Basic/Targets.cpp')
-rw-r--r--clang/lib/Basic/Targets.cpp3
1 files changed, 2 insertions, 1 deletions
diff --git a/clang/lib/Basic/Targets.cpp b/clang/lib/Basic/Targets.cpp
index c4ca091604c..b7ac9f8bf2c 100644
--- a/clang/lib/Basic/Targets.cpp
+++ b/clang/lib/Basic/Targets.cpp
@@ -4293,9 +4293,10 @@ class ARMTargetInfo : public TargetInfo {
case llvm::ARM::AK_ARMV6SM:
case llvm::ARM::AK_ARMV6HL:
return "6M";
+ case llvm::ARM::AK_ARMV7S:
+ return "7S";
case llvm::ARM::AK_ARMV7:
case llvm::ARM::AK_ARMV7A:
- case llvm::ARM::AK_ARMV7S:
case llvm::ARM::AK_ARMV7L:
case llvm::ARM::AK_ARMV7HL:
return "7A";
OpenPOWER on IntegriCloud